International Traffic in Arms Regulation (ITAR)

USA - state dept prohibitions on defense related exports. This can include cryptographic
systems.

Export Administration Regulations

Department of Commerce


Control: dual-use goods/software/technology predominately civilian in nature but may include
military applications.


Also: Anti-boycott provisions

The Wassenaar Arrangement

A group of 41 countries who have an agreement to let the others know when military shipments
are made to non-member countries.

Brewer-Nash model

Regarding employees in a shared datacenter - the employees' previous access to data determines
their future access levels. This involves their access to customer data. If they had access to
customer A's data in the past, they should not get access to Customer A's competitors after that.
(Also known as the Chinese Wall model)

The Electronic Communication Privacy Act (ECPA)

Enhance laws restricting the government from putting wire taps on phone calls, updating them to
include electronic communication in the form of data.

The Stored Communications Act (SCA, Title II of the Electronic Communications Privacy
Act)

Restrict government from forcing ISPs to disclose customer data the ISP might possess.

, Graham- Leach-Bliley Act (GLBA)

Allow banks to merge with and own insurance companies. Included in the law were stipulations
that customer account information be kept secure and private, and that customers be allowed to
opt out of any information-sharing arrangements the bank or insurer might engage in.

Sarbanes-Oxley Act (SOX)

Increase transparency into publicly traded corporations' financial activities. Includes provisions
for securing data and expressly names the traits of conf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A)

Protect patient records and data, known as electronic protected health information (ePHI).

Family Educational Rights and Privacy Act (FERPA)

Prevent academic institutions from sharing student data with anyone other than parents of
students (up to age 18) or the students (after age 18).

The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A)

Update copyright provisions to protect owned data in an Internet-enabled world. Makes cracking
of access controls on copyrighted media a crime, and enables copyright holders to require any
site on the Internet to remove content that may belong to the copyright holder.

Stored Communications Act (18 U.S.C. Chapter 121, 2701-2712)

Addresses both voluntary and compelled disclosure of stored wire and electronic
communications and transactional records held by third parties. It further provides for privacy
protection regarding certain electronic communications and computing services from
unauthorized access or interception by government entities. It was designed as an extension of
the protections previously offered by the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act (CFAA) of 1986, and
as a means to enhance and update earlier "wire tap" statutes.
